Abstract

Official abstract text for this publication.

What are proposed are aqueous surfactant compositions comprising one or more of each of alpha-sulfo fatty acid disalts, sulfo ketones, alkyl (ether) sulfates, soaps, inorganic salts of sulfuric acid and water, where the structures of the compounds mentioned and boundary conditions that are to be observed can be found in the patent claims. These compositions have good foaming ability and pleasant sensory properties of the foam and good skin compatibility and they are suitable for cosmetic agents as well as detergents and cleaner.

First claim

Opening claim text (preview).

The invention claimed is: 1. An aqueous surfactant composition comprising one or more alpha-sulfo fatty acid disalt (A) of general formula (I) R 1 CH(SO 3 M 1 )COOM 2   (I), in which the radical R 1 is a linear or branched alkyl or alkenyl radical having 6 to 18 carbon atoms and the radicals M 1 and M 2 , independently of one another, are selected from the group consisting of H, Li, Na, K, Ca/2, Mg/2, ammonium and, alkanolamine, one or more sulfo ketone (B) selected from compound (F) and the compound (G), where the compound (F) has a general formula (VI) R 6 CH 2 —CO—CHR 7 (SO 3 M 8 )  (VI), wherein the radicals R 6 and R 7 , independently of each another, are a linear or branched alkyl radical having 6 to 18 carbon atoms and the radical M 8 is selected from the group consisting of H, Li, Na, K, Ca/2, Mg/2, ammonium, and alkanolamine, and where the compound (G) has a general formula (VII) (SO 3 M 9 )R 8 CH—CO—CHR 9 (SO 3 M 10 )  (VII), wherein the radicals R 8 and R 9 , independently of each other, are a linear or branched alkyl radical having 6 to 18 carbon atoms and the radicals M 9 and M 10 , independently of each other, are selected from the group consisting of H, Li, Na, K, Ca/2, Mg/2, ammonium, and alkanolamine, one or more sulfate (X) which are selected from an alkyl sulfate of general formula (IIa) and an alkyl ether sulfate of the general formula (IIb) R 70 SO 3 M 70   (IIa) R 71 O(CH 2 CH 2 O) n SO 3 M 70   (IIb), where the radicals R 70 and R 71 are independently a linear or branched alkyl radical having 8 to 20 carbon atoms and the index n is a number in the range from 1 to 20 and the radical M 70 is selected from the group consisting of H, Li, Na, K, Ca/2, Mg/2, ammonium and alkanolamines, one or more compound (C) of general formula (III) R 4 COOM 5   (III), in which the radical R 4 is a linear or branched alkyl or alkenyl radical having 7 to 19 carbon atoms and the radical M 5 is selected from the group consisting of H, Li, Na, K, Ca/2, Mg/2, ammonium, and alkanolamine, one or more inorganic salt of sulfuric acid (D) of the general formula (IV) (M 6 ) 2 SO 4   (IV), where M 6 is selected from the group consisting of Li, Na, K, Ca/2, Mg/2, ammonium and, alkanolamine, water, where the following proviso applies: if the aqueous surfactant compositions comprises one or more ester sulfonate (E) of general formula (V) R 2 CH(SO 3 M 7 )COOR 3   (V), in which the radical R 2 is a linear or branched alkyl or alkenyl radical having 6 to 18 carbon atoms and the radical R 3 is a linear or branched alkyl or alkenyl radical having 1 to 20 carbon atoms, where the radical R 3 can be an alkenyl radical or be branched only above 3 carbon atoms, and the radical M 7 is selected from the group consisting of Li, Na, K, Ca/2, Mg/2, ammonium, and alkanolamine, it is the case that the compound (A), based on the totality of the compound (A) and (E), must be present to an extent of 50% by weight or more. 2. The composition according to claim 1 , wherein the radical R 1 in the formula (I) is a saturated, linear alkyl radical having 10 to 16 carbon atoms, where with regard to the compound (A), it is the case that the fraction of the compound (A) in which the radical R 1 is a decyl or a dodecyl radical, based on the total amount of the compounds (A), is 90% by weight or more. 3. The composition according to claim 1 , wherein the radicals M 1 and M 2 are selected from H (hydrogen) and Na (sodium). 4. The composition according to claim 1 for use in cosmetic products, detergents, and cleaners. 5. The composition according to claim 1 for use in cosmetic products in the form of hair shampoos, shower gels, soaps, syndets, washing pastes, washing lotions, scrub preparations, foam baths, oil baths, shower baths, shaving foams, shaving lotions, shaving creams, and dental care products. 6. The composition according to claim 1 , wherein the alkanolamine is selected from the group consisting of monoethanolamine, diethanolamine, triethanolamine, and monoisopropylamine. 7. The composition according to claim 1 , wherein if the ester sulfonate (E) is present, it is the case that compound (A), based on the totality of the compound (A) and (E), must be present to an extent of 90% by weight or more. 8. A method for cleaning a hard surface at a low pH comprising contacting said hard surface with the aqueous surfactant composition according to claim 1 .
